How do I convert 62,400 µg/L to ppm?

For water: 62,400 ÷ 1,000 = 62.4 ppm. General: ppm = µg/L ÷ (density × 1,000).

Is µg/L the same as ppb?

For water: yes, 1 µg/L = 1 ppb. Both represent the same concentration. µg/L is mass/volume (preferred in labs), ppb is dimensionless.
